Other comments
- Drawing skills are a fundamental tool for this subject, so it requires special attention in order to acquire the appropriate level. - Knowledge of modern theories about the Arts, Philosophy, and Science are considered to be highly useful, as they were essential for the avant-garde architecture from the twentieth-century. Interest in the Arts, including cinema and music, will be helpful as well -Required aptitudes are intellectual curiosity, talent for observation, abstract spatial awareness and sensitivity - Manual dexterity to build scale models is needed, being able to work with common materials to express different architectural intentions (heaviness/lightness, transparency/opacity, mass/emptyness, contrast…) is also fundamental.
